In simple terms: Osmosis is when water moves from a place with lots of water through a tissue wall to an area where there is less water.
For example, if a cell is placed in water, because there is more water outside the cell than inside, the water molecules will start to move from outside the cell, through the cell wall and into the cell, causing it to swell, until the amount of water inside the cell is the same as outside.

Examples of simple diffusion include the movement of oxygen and carbon dioxide across the cell membrane, as well as the movement of small nonpolar molecules such as ethanol and urea. This process does not require any energy input and occurs down a concentration gradient.

Osmosis and simple diffusion both involve the movement of molecules from an area of high concentration to an area of low concentration, without the need for energy input. However, osmosis specifically refers to the movement of water molecules across a selectively permeable membrane, while simple diffusion can involve any type of molecules diffusing through a membrane.
